使用 Amazon 傳送訊息 SQS - AWS SDK for .NET

本文為英文版的機器翻譯版本,如內容有任何歧義或不一致之處,概以英文版為準。

使用 Amazon 傳送訊息 SQS

AWS SDK for .NET 支援 Amazon Simple Queue Service (Amazon SQS),這是處理系統中元件之間訊息或工作流程的訊息佇列服務。

Amazon SQS佇列提供一種機制,可讓您在微服務、分散式系統和無伺服器應用程式等軟體元件之間傳送、儲存和接收訊息。這可讓您解耦這些元件,並讓您無需設計和操作自己的傳訊系統。如需有關佇列和訊息如何在 Amazon 中運作的詳細資訊SQS,請參閱 Amazon Simple Queue Service 開發人員指南 中的 Amazon SQS教學課程和基本 Amazon SQS架構https://docs.aws.amazon.com/AWSSimpleQueueService/latest/SQSDeveloperGuide/

重要

由於佇列的分散式性質,Amazon SQS無法保證您會以傳送的確切順序收到訊息。如果您需要保留訊息順序,請使用 Amazon SQSFIFO佇列

APIs

APIs 為 Amazon SQS用戶端 AWS SDK for .NET 提供 。APIs 可讓您使用 Amazon SQS功能,例如佇列和訊息。本節包含一些範例,這些範例顯示您在使用這些 時可以遵循的模式APIs。若要檢視整組 APIs,請參閱AWS SDK for .NET API參考 (並捲動至「AmazonSQS」)。

Amazon 由 AWSSDK.SQS NuGet package SQSAPIs提供。

必要條件

開始之前,請確定您已設定環境和專案 。也請檢閱 中的資訊SDK 功能

主題